test work

This commit is contained in:
John Smith 2022-12-01 12:26:02 -05:00
parent 9a4ab59ed6
commit e1be2bac67
2 changed files with 8 additions and 30 deletions

View File

@ -2,16 +2,15 @@ use super::native::*;
use crate::*; use crate::*;
use backtrace::Backtrace; use backtrace::Backtrace;
use std::panic; use std::panic;
use tracing_subscriber::{fmt, prelude::*}; use tracing_oslog::OsLogger;
use tracing_subscriber::prelude::*;
#[no_mangle] #[no_mangle]
#[allow(dead_code)] #[allow(dead_code)]
pub extern "C" fn run_veilid_core_tests() { pub extern "C" fn run_veilid_core_tests() {
std::thread::spawn(|| {
block_on(async { block_on(async {
veilid_core_setup_ios_tests(); veilid_core_setup_ios_tests();
run_all_tests().await; run_all_tests().await;
})
}); });
} }

View File

@ -15,17 +15,8 @@ pub extern "C" fn run_veilid_tools_tests() {
pub fn veilid_tools_setup_ios_tests() { pub fn veilid_tools_setup_ios_tests() {
cfg_if! { cfg_if! {
if #[cfg(feature = "tracing")] { if #[cfg(feature = "tracing")] {
// use tracing_subscriber::{filter, fmt, prelude::*}; use tracing_oslog::OsLogger;
// let mut filters = filter::Targets::new(); use tracing_subscriber::prelude::*;
// for ig in DEFAULT_LOG_IGNORE_LIST {
// filters = filters.with_target(ig, filter::LevelFilter::OFF);
// }
// let fmt_layer = fmt::layer();
// tracing_subscriber::registry()
// .with(filters)
// .with(filter::LevelFilter::TRACE)
// .with(fmt_layer)
// .init();
let mut filters = filter::Targets::new(); let mut filters = filter::Targets::new();
for ig in DEFAULT_LOG_IGNORE_LIST { for ig in DEFAULT_LOG_IGNORE_LIST {
@ -37,19 +28,7 @@ pub fn veilid_tools_setup_ios_tests() {
.with(OsLogger::new("com.veilid.veilidtools-tests", "default")) .with(OsLogger::new("com.veilid.veilidtools-tests", "default"))
.init(); .init();
} else { } else {
// use simplelog::*; use oslog::OsLogger;
// let mut logs: Vec<Box<dyn SharedLogger>> = Vec::new();
// let mut cb = ConfigBuilder::new();
// for ig in DEFAULT_LOG_IGNORE_LIST {
// cb.add_filter_ignore_str(ig);
// }
// logs.push(TermLogger::new(
// LevelFilter::Trace,
// cb.build(),
// TerminalMode::Mixed,
// ColorChoice::Auto,
// ));
// CombinedLogger::init(logs).expect("logger init error");
OsLogger::new("com.veilid.veilidtools-tests", "default") OsLogger::new("com.veilid.veilidtools-tests", "default")
.level_filter(LevelFilter::Trace) .level_filter(LevelFilter::Trace)